dual boot 98/2k NTLDR missing

by charger media . Updated 25 years, 2 months ago

I stup 98 master, 2k slave. 98 was on a drive I already own, I purchased a second drive today and installed 2000 and when it’s finished loading, reboots then says “NTLDR missing, Press any key to reboot”

I’ve tried every combo I know of in the boot sequence, and have reinstalled the OS twice, and keep getting NTLDR error.

When I installed 2000, I chose NTFS, do I need to go with FAT32 first then convert?

Also, I can’t even F8 into safe mode, can’t get to DOS prompt.

In the system info table on bootup, master and slave are both recognized.

Any idea on what I should do? Any help would be greatly appreciated.
